Cavendish Homecare nurses awarded the ‘Queen’s Nurse’ title
What is the Queen’s Nursing Institute? Founded in 1887 with a generous £70,000 grant by Queen Victoria from the Women’s Jubilee Fund, the Queen’s Nursing Institute (QNI) stands as the UK’s oldest nursing organisation. A Royal Charter named it the ‘Queen Victoria Jubilee Institute […]
